Fugitive diamond merchant Mehul Choksi was recently arrested in Belgium and is wanted in India for his alleged involvement in the nearly Rs 14000 crore Punjab National Bank (PNB) scam. He had since fled India for Antigua and authorities are now trying to extradite Choksi to India, where he is facing legal charges since fleeing Indian authorities in 2018.
Choksi fled India in 2018 to Antigua and Barbuda, where he took citizenship and this became a major legal challenge for the Indian government in bringing him back.

When Punjab National Bank (PNB), the second-largest state-owned bank by assets, disclosed a significant fraud case in 2018, the financial industry in India was rocked. The fraud, which totalled around Rs. 13,500 crores, was linked to a single Mumbai branch. The fraud, which rocked the financial and corporate worlds, was allegedly orchestrated by high-profile people including billionaire jeweller Nirav Modi and his uncle Mehul Choksi, who was then the managing director of Gitanjali Gems.
Nirav Modi and Mehul Choksi are charged with working with a few dishonest bank workers to get access to the bank’s systems in order to obtain fictitious Letters of Undertaking (LoUs), which allowed them to embezzle enormous sums of money under the guise of trade finance. The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) received the PNB’s first fraud report on January 29, 2018.
The bank then filed a criminal complaint with the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I). PNB submitted a second fraud report and a CBI complaint on February 7. By February 13, the Nirav Modi Group, the Gitanjali Group, and Chandri Paper & Allied Products Pvt Ltd became the targets of a formal complaint.
Mehul is married to Preeti aka Priti Choksi and the two share two kids together, a daughter Priyana and a son Rohan.
Choksi and his wife reportedly relocated from Antigua to Belgium and in 2025, reports from Antiguan media said that Mehul and Preeti Choksi are considering settling in Geneva. Mehul Choksi and his wife, Preeti, obtained F-Residency cards in Belgium and Preeti, a Belgian citizen, has family ties in the country, as does Choksi’s extended family.
Age 65 Mehul Choksi allegedly obtained Belgian residency using falsified documents and is said to be considering a move to Switzerland for treatment of cancer.
It is thought that Mehul Choksi and his Belgian wife, Preeti, were residing in Antwerp, Belgium before his arrest. Choksi’s son and two daughters, however, appear to have kept quiet about the incident.

Choksi who was the chairman and managing director of Gitanjali Gems and built brands such as Gili, Aasmi, Sangini and D’Damas, and opened over 4,000 stores across the country claimed to have a net worth of Rs 20,000 crore and his annual turnover had reached Rs 12,500 crore before the scam.
CBI and ED investigations led to the seizure of Chowksi’s assets worth over ₹2,565 crore in India, including Mercedes cars, flats, industrial units and expensive jewellery.
